Discovering the Benefits of Renting a Dumpster

Streamlined Waste Disposal
At the heart of the benefits of dumpster rental lies its capability to simplify waste disposal. Whether you're undertaking a home restoration, decluttering your home, or handling waste at a building and construction website, renting a dumpster supplies a centralized and efficient method to collect all types of waste. Rather than making multiple journeys to a regional landfill or recycling center, you can simply deposit the waste into the dumpster, conserving important time and effort.

Customizable Sizes for Every Project
Dumpsters can be found in numerous sizes to accommodate the varied requirements of waste disposal projects. Whether you're handling a little domestic cleanup or a big business restoration, you can choose the appropriate dumpster size that suits your requirements. From compact 10-yard dumpsters to substantial 40-yard containers, dumpster rental companies guarantee that you have the perfect suitable for your waste management requirements.

The Significance of Knowing What Not to Put into a Dumpster Rental

While the advantages of dumpster Check Out Your URL rental are indisputable, it is similarly vital to be familiar with what ought to not find its way into the dumpster. Responsible waste disposal goes beyond convenience-- it extends to protecting the environment, ensuring public safety, and complying with local policies. Here's why knowing what not to put into a dumpster rental is of utmost importance:

Environmental Protection
Incorrect waste disposal can damage the environment. Specific items, such as harmful materials and electronic waste, can pollute soil and water sources, posturing extreme threats to human health and wildlife. To secure the ecosystem, it is important to divert such products from land fills and guarantee they are dealt with and recycled properly at authorized centers.

Public Safety and Occupational Hazards
Dumpster rental business frequently have strict security protocols to safeguard their staff during the garbage disposal procedure. Items such as sharp items, poisonous chemicals, and flammable products can threaten the safety of the employees managing the waste. Effectively disposing of such materials is vital to avoid mishaps and keep a protected working environment.

Legal Compliance
Towns have policies governing garbage disposal, and non-compliance can lead to fines and charges. Lack of knowledge of these guidelines is not an excuse, which is why understanding what not to take into a dumpster rental is important. By sticking to local laws, you demonstrate your dedication to being an accountable member of the community and a steward of the environment.

Examples of Items Not to Put into a Dumpster Rental:

a. Hazardous Waste: Chemicals, paints, solvents, pesticides, batteries, fluorescent bulbs, and electronic devices.
b. Flammable Materials: Gasoline, gas tanks, and other combustible compounds.
c. Sharp Objects: Broken glass, needles, and sharp metal items.
d. Appliances Containing Refrigerants: Refrigerators, a/c unit, and freezers without correct refrigerant elimination.
e. Asbestos and Other Toxic Materials: Asbestos-containing products, lead-based paint, and other toxic substances.
